Transaction 12e5aeead71c81e97b23fd7b3751583350ea5ee2ae329d4cccbbb1614d076ac0

1 Input
2 Outputs
  • 12e5aeead71c81e97b23fd7b3751583350ea5ee2ae329d4cccbbb1614d076ac0:0
  • value  2585507
    address  38PR3LYLR4yz1UazrZv4SiJ7YHgdsVx1p9
  • 12e5aeead71c81e97b23fd7b3751583350ea5ee2ae329d4cccbbb1614d076ac0:1
  • value  64000
    address  3KMY97MDjfFiNusfBeb1YU73A959v75pxf